配电线路设备常见故障及应对措施 被引量:2

摘要 配电线路设备能够直接供电给用户。如果配电线路出现了问题,那么人们的生活和工作将受到很大的影响。因此,供电企业需要及时发现导致配电线路设备出现问题的原因并采取相应的措施,提高配电线路设备运行的安全性和稳定性。
